Fishers City Overview

Fishers is a city in Hamilton County, Indiana, and a rapidly growing suburb of Indianapolis. It has transitioned from a small town to a vibrant city known for its safety, good schools, and family-friendly amenities. Fishers is frequently ranked as one of the best places to live in the US.

Location and Climate

Fishers is located northeast of Indianapolis. It has a humid continental climate with warm, humid summers and cold winters. The city is home to the Geist Reservoir, a popular recreational area.

Best Time to Visit

The best time to visit Fishers is in the late spring, summer, or early fall. The Nickel Plate District Amphitheater hosts concerts and farmers markets during the warmer months. The Spark!Fishers festival in June is a local favorite.

Best Ways to Get Around

A car is the primary mode of transportation in Fishers. The city is located along Interstate 69. The Nickel Plate Trail is a developing multi-use trail for walking and biking.

Top 5 Things to Do

  1. Visit Conner Prairie: Experience history at this interactive outdoor museum featuring a 19th-century village, balloon voyage, and Civil War reenactments.
  2. Enjoy Geist Reservoir: Go boating, fishing, or dining at waterfront restaurants on this large reservoir located on the eastern edge of the city.
  3. Attend a Concert at the Nickel Plate District Amphitheater: Catch live music and community events at this outdoor venue in the heart of downtown Fishers.
  4. Play at Topgolf: Practice your swing and enjoy food and drinks at this popular golf entertainment complex.
  5. Explore Flat Fork Creek Park: Hike the nature trails, climb the treehouses, and enjoy the sledding hill (in winter) at this scenic park.
